The Home Buyers Tax Credit Extension Could Benefit Many
2009 First Time Home Buyers Tax Credit
Most people are now well aware of the First Time Home Buyer Tax Credit issued in 2009. The National Association of Realtors (NAR) statistics indicated a consistent rise in pending home sales during the period in which first time home buyers could reap tax credits. NAR’s statistics showed pending home sales were, in fact, up.8% during October, 2009 when compared with October, 2008.
Representative Jim McDermott (D) from Washington State said, “The homebuyer’s credit has helped pave the way for stabilization in the housing market…. Its extension will continue to make homeownership more affordable and bring confidence to a housing market and economy that remain fragile.” There weren’t any tax credits for people who already own a home, or had owned a home within the last 5 years in the legislation. There was much grumbling on the part of homeowners who failed to qualify for tax credits under this program.
2010 Extended Home Buyers Tax Credit
On November 8, 2009, President Obama signed into law an extended version of the tax credit legislation as part of a larger economic stimulus package. The tax credit for qualified buyers who upgrade to newer or more expensive residences between November 7th, 2009, and April 30th, 2010, could qualify for up to $ 6,500 in tax credits. The benefits of the first time home buyer credit remained capped at $ 8,000.
Charles McMillan, President of the National Association of Realtors, states, “The substantial rise in home sales we’ve seen over the past few months proves that the tax credit is working and is being used by buyers who were waiting for the right opportunity to get into the market. This important incentive is helping to stabilize the housing market, stimulate the economy and create new jobs in communities all across our great nation. Extending and expanding the home buyer tax credit will enable even more families to take advantage of current low interest rates and affordable prices to invest in their future through homeownership.”
Buyer Qualification for the Tax Credit Extension
Each qualifying home buyer who has not owned their own residence, nor has their spouse owned a residence, during the three years prior to buying a qualifying home during the period beginning November 7, 2009 and ending April 30, 2010 will receive a tax credit of $ 8,000. Qualifying homebuyers that purchase homes during the same period AND have owned the home being sold or left as their primary residence for five years consecutively of the past 8 will qualify for up to $ 6,500 credited off. The qualifying home must be in the binding contract phase of purchase no later than April 30, 2010 in order to qualify for the tax benefit. A copy of the HUD-1 Settlement Statement must be provided after closure of the sale; closing must occur no later than June 30, 2010. Obviously, you won’t be qualifying if you’re under 18.
Income Qualifications
Homebuyers who are not married must have income of less than $ 125,000 to qualify for the full tax credit. Married homebuyers must have combined incomes less than $ 225,000 to qualify fully. Single homebuyers earning between $ 125,000 and $ 145,000, or married couples filing joint income tax returns indicating income of between $ 225,000 and $ 245,000, will qualify for a portion of the tax credit. The amount of the tax credit is on a sliding scale, so the more you earn over the maximum, the less tax credit is available to you.
Tax Credits Versus Tax Deductions
The greatest part of this tax credit program is that it offers a CREDIT as opposed to a DEDUCTION. A tax deduction means that your taxable income is reduced by a specific amount. That said, a tax credit means the credit is the tax is assessed at the end, and subtracted from what’s owed, or added to refunds due. This maximizes benefits for people who take advantage of the 2010 Extended Home Buyers Tax Credit Program.

Tips for Home Security
According to the FBI, a home invasion occurs in the US every 15 seconds. If you don’t want to become another statistic, there are several things you can do to discourage burglars and to keep your home and belongings safe.
1. Lock and secure your doors and windows
Part of your daily home security routine should be to always make sure that all doors and windows are locked and that there are no entrances that could offer an intruder the opportunity to get into your home. Insure that each door has a deadbolt lock with a one inch throw and a reinforced strike plate. Windows should be constructed of laminated glass, and ground level windows need strong locks.
2. Secure sliding glass doors
Each sliding glass door in your house should have a wooden dowel or stick in the door’s track to prevent an unauthorized entry. Installing vertical bolts will also prevent a burglar from forcing the door open.
3. Secure your garage
Your garage is just like an external door. Install a dead bolt on your door and keep your car locked and alarmed. If you have a newly constructed home, consider changing your factory-set door opener code. Burglars have access to these codes and will use common brands of remote openers, looking for a garage door that will open.
4. Use outdoor and indoor lighting to your advantage
Timed lighting inside and outside the home is an important security measure. To create an appearance of constant activity, use light-timers inside the home. Motion sensor lighting installed near pathways, doorways and the driveway is also an effective way to scare off an intruder. Always keep the perimeter of your house well lighted with security lights that allow you to see at least 100 feet in front of you.
5. Avoid telltale pileups
If you are going to be away for an extended period of time, arrange to have your newspapers and mail put on hold. If you are expecting one or more packages, have a neighbor hold those packages for you until you return. Nothing shouts “This house is empty” more than having a pile of newspapers and mail stacked in front of your door.
6. Keep house keys in a safe place
Never hide your house key on the ledge of a door in a flowerpot or under the doormat. These are one of the first places a burglar will look. Instead give your house key to a trusted neighbor for an emergency or to check on your house regularly when you are away.
7. Keep shades and blinds in their normal position
Close enough blinds so a burglar can’t see what is inside, while keeping a few blinds open to make it appear as if someone is home. If all the blinds are closed, this is an obvious indication to a burglar of an empty house.
8. Don’t announce you are going to be gone
Social networking sites give a false sense of security, in which people feel free to let the world know their travel plans. This is just an open invitation for a burglar to rob your home. To keep your home secure, don’t tell people on websites such as Facebook or even on voicemail when you will be on vacation.
9. Evaluate your landscaping
Prune back shrubbery and keep it away from entrances and walkways so that a burglar does not have a place to hide. Place a thorny plant, such as a rose bush or cacti under a window to slow down a thief. Also, examine tall trees near second-story windows and make sure intruders can’t use them as ladders.
10. Have a home alarm system installed and monitored
One of the biggest deterrents to a home invasion is having a home alarm system. Whether it’s wired or wireless, a monitored home security system reduces home burglaries by up to 66 percent.
The Basics Of Investing In Bulk REO
The weakness of the U.S. economy has given rise to the largest epidemic of foreclosures in American history. Yet as always, this challenge has given rise to a huge new opportunity for alert real estate investors.
The real estate investing strategy du jour is called ‘Bulk REO Investing‘ and is a real monster.
Foreclosures are at the heart of the Bulk REO business, so let’s consider the foreclosure process.
You can’t understand Bulk REO Investments without understanding the process of foreclosure.
As a borrower becomes increasingly behind in his mortgage, the lender regularly calls and writes the borrower with default warnings and threats. The official foreclosure proceedings begin subsequently, as directed by the lender. ‘Pre foreclosure’ is the name given to the time between implementation of the foreclosure proceedings and the public auction.
Foreclosure is completed when the property is put up for auction. If there are no buyers at the foreclosure auction, the lender regains title to the property. The designation of ‘REO’ (Real Estate Owned) is then attached to the foreclosed property.
Lenders have no interest in owning property, and thus usually opt to list their REO properties with a local real estate broker in hopes of a retail sale. Yet with increasing frequency, REO properties are being sold for pennies or dimes on the dollar. The trade-off is that the buyer must purchase multiple REO properties in each transaction.
Qualified real estate investors are increasingly finding once-in-a-lifetime opportunities in these REO packages. Moving Companies: What Your Daddy Forgot To Mention About Your Move
As moving out of state can be rather expensive, it is no wonder why most people look for different ways to save money on their move. Although the whole process is time and money intensive, there are things you can do to reduce the cost of your relocation.
The initial step you should take is to discover which moving companies service your location. Get written moving estimates from several companies so that you can compare “apples to apples”. When looking for a better price, don’t forget about the quality of service to the damage caused to your possessions that may cost you more in the end.
It is important to avoid unnecessary packing of items that are not needed. Having got rid of unnecessary things at a garage sale, you will not only reduce your moving costs but also partly cover them.
Most nationwide moving companies offer packing service. Still, you will be able to conserve some of your resources, just plan to do a little or a lot of the packing yourself. You may ask in your local grocery store if they can give you some empty boxes.
Such boxes can be used for packing books and other small and heavy things. Special packing tape to close the boxes securely can be purchased at your local hardware store. To wrap breakable items, use linen, clothing or towels. Mark the boxes with fragile items so that the movers handle them more carefully.
It’s a good idea to label all of your boxes for you to know what is in each box. Use clear garbage bags as an alternative to packing your garments and bed sheets. When it is time to start unpacking, it will be very easy for you to tell exactly which items are packed in them.
Keep those things that are relevant – things like your billfold, key chain, cell phone, and the like. You may have difficulty finding some of your items if they are packed in boxes that are not labeled. Prepare an envelope for your long distance movers with the new address and ways to reach you. Keep them in a visible place as to not to get them lost in the mess.
When moving nationally, it is best to find out what type of trailer the moving company will be employing to relocate your property. Remember large trucks require large parking spots.
So that you don’t waste time or money on trying to find an empty spot of the correct size once the trailer has arrived on the scene, it’s a benefit to make arrangements in advance prior to the movers get to your residence.
One other item you must remember to ask about is elevator policies. When you get to your new home, it would be dreadful if you had to wait around because other people are using it as it is their time to come home from work.
Finally, when preparing for the relocation, make a list of things you should do and carry it with you. This will ensure that you don’t forget to do something important.
Just try to keep in mind, planning and preparation are the essence for a good flawless relocation. It can help you avoid a huge hassle and help you save loads of headaches.
